1. Creamy Tomato Basil Soup
Ingredients:
- 2 cans of whole tomatoes
- 1 cup of heavy cream
- 1 onion, chopped
- 3 cloves of garlic, minced
- 1 cup fresh basil
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- In a pot, sauté onions and garlic until translucent.
- Add tomatoes and simmer for 20 minutes.
- Blend the mixture until smooth, then stir in heavy cream and basil.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
2. Creamy Mushroom Soup
Ingredients:
- 1 lb mushrooms, sliced
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Parsley for garnish
Instructions:
- Sauté onions and mushrooms until softened.
- Add vegetable broth and simmer for 15 minutes.
- Blend and stir in heavy cream.
- Garnish with parsley before serving.
3. Butternut Squash Soup
Ingredients:
- 1 butternut squash, peeled and cubed
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up coconut milk
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Roast the butternut squash until tender.
- In a pot, sauté onions until translucent.
- Add roasted squash and broth, and simmer for 20 minutes.
- Blend and mix in coconut milk, seasoning to taste.
4. Creamy Potato Leek Soup
Ingredients:
- 2 leeks, white parts only, sliced
- 3 potatoes, peeled and diced
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Sauté leeks until soft.
- Add potatoes and broth, simmering until potatoes are tender.
- Blend until smooth and stir in heavy cream.
- Season to taste.
5. Creamy Chicken Tortilla Soup
Ingredients:
- 1 rotisserie chicken, shredded
- 1 can of diced tomatoes
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Tortilla strips for garnish
Instructions:
- In a pot, combine chicken, tomatoes, and broth, simmer for 15 minutes.
- Blend until smooth, then stir in heavy cream.
- Serve with tortilla strips on top.
6. Creamy Broccoli Cheddar Soup
Ingredients:
- 2 cups broccoli florets
- 1 cup cheddar cheese, shredded
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
Instructions:
- Sauté onion until soft, then add broccoli and broth, simmering until tender.
- Blend until smooth, stir in heavy cream and cheddar.
- Season to taste and serve warm.
7. Creamy Cauliflower Soup
Ingredients:
- 1 head of cauliflower, chopped
- 1 onion, chopped
- 4 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Sauté onions until soft, then add cauliflower and broth, simmering until tender.
- Blend until smooth, stir in heavy cream, and season to taste.
8. Creamy Spinach Soup
Ingredients:
- 4 cups fresh spinach
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Sauté onion until soft, add spinach and broth, then simmer for 10 minutes.
- Blend until smooth and stir in heavy cream.
- Season to taste before serving.
9. Creamy Celery Soup
Ingredients:
- 4 cups celery, chopped
- 1 onion, chopped
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Sauté onion until soft, add celery and broth, simmer for 20 minutes.
- Blend until smooth and stir in heavy cream.
- Season to taste before serving.
10. Creamy Asparagus Soup
Ingredients:
- 1 lb asparagus, trimmed
- 1 onion, chopped
- 4 cups vegetable bro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Sauté onion until soft, then add asparagus and broth, simmering until tender.
- Blend until smooth, stir in heavy cream, and season to taste.

FAQs
1. Can I make these soups in advance?
Yes, most creamy soups can be made in advance and stored in the refrigerator for up to three days. Simply reheat before serving.
2. Are there vegan alternatives for the heavy cream?
Absolutely! You can use coconut milk, cashew cream, or heavy plant-based cream alternatives to keep the recipes vegan-friendly.
3. Can I freeze these soups?
Many of these soups freeze well, but it’s best to freeze them without the cream. Add the cream after thawing and reheating for the best texture.
4. How can I make these soups healthier?
You can reduce the amount of heavy cream or substitute it with healthier options like Greek yogurt or low-fat milk for a lighter version.
5. What can I add for extra flavor?
Fresh herbs, spices, or a squeeze of lemon juice can elevate the flavors of these soups wonderfully. Experiment with your favorites!
